Most of the poor pencil grips displayed below, were used by children who did not get much opportunity to develop their fine motor skills before starting formal schooling. The quadrupod grasp is considered a four finger grasp, in which four fingers (thumb, pointer finger, middle finger, ring finger) are used to hold the pencil. When a power grasp is used, the object is pushed by the flexed fingers against the palm while the thumb metacarpal and proximal phalanx stabilize the object. It is important to try to modify the pencil grasp as early as possible since many students seem to have developed bad habits even before entering kindergarten. Once a child is able to obtain objects in their environment, you will see that they will begin to develop more advance fine motor skills, to transfer the object between their two hands, to rotate the object in their hands to get it into a desire position (in-hand manipulation)and to move the object from their palm to their fingertips (translation).
